description Methods and systems described herein can be used to automatically turn on and off stimulation of a target dorsal root ganglion (DRG) and/or adjust stimulation parameters. At least one of an input signal (indicative of an electrical field resulting from an electrical signal propagated by adjacent distal sensory nerve fibers toward the target DRG), an output signal (indicative of an electrical field resulting from an electrical signal propagated by adjacent proximal sensory nerve fibers away from the target DRG) or a DRG signal (indicative of an electrical field produced by cell bodies of primary sensory neurons within the target DRG and resulting from an electrical signal propagated by sensory nerve fibers within the target DRG) is/are obtained and analyzed. Delivery of electrical stimulation is turned on and off and/or at least one of pulse amplitude, pulse width and/or pulse repetition rate is/are adjusted based on results of the analysis.
